Laminar Flow Meter Calibration Services
Laminar flow meters and laminar flow elements are commonly used as reference or transfer standards for precision gas flow measurement and calibration. Their accuracy is essential for maintaining traceability across gas flow measurement systems.
Labcal provides traceable laminar flow meter calibration for laboratories, test facilities and calibration environments where precision gas flow measurement is required.
